Output 34cf15fcd7fb54101f2f6a24588e71e26873dc6d400e0cbd3ca956b8c06d2c53:1

value
93177867
script pubkey
OP_HASH160 OP_PUSHBYTES_20 955a199f6f85741a0cf81eee2a548b63df94ad89 OP_EQUAL
address
3FJiYPbdrvEBAfDdLWSabVRJcffjQK64QL
transaction
34cf15fcd7fb54101f2f6a24588e71e26873dc6d400e0cbd3ca956b8c06d2c53
spent
true